IDinsight
IDinsight seeks dynamic teammates who are passionate about large-scale social impact. IDinsight colleagues are humble, service-driven, analytical, personable, and thrive in dynamic, entrepreneurial settings. Our roles are demanding and require a meaningful commitment that, coupled with training and mentorship, yields considerable personal and professional growth.

We have a deeply ingrained mission to generate and use rigorous evidence. We think critically about our allocation of time and resources to have the greatest possible influence. When choosing projects, we carefully consider where we can use the most cutting edge, creative approaches to support our clients’ most critical decisions and only accept work that has high impact potential.
Through our fast growth and constant process of learning, staff members at all levels have the opportunity to shape IDinsight’s future and strategic impact. Teammates take ownership of big, important decisions, whether in the field, in the client boardroom, or in internal initiatives to build our organization. As an organization, we invest in great systems and processes and bring best-in-class practices from the private and social sectors into our work, to help people do their jobs well.
IDinsighters live our values both in client settings and in how we interact with one another. We are like-minded in our curiosity about the world. We hire highly capable individuals who are driven to improve themselves as well as the world around them. Each employee maintains a detailed professional development plan and is encouraged to pursue “stretch” opportunities designed to build on their strengths and gain exposure.
IDinsight is committed to building a diverse team and creating an equitable and inclusive professional experience for each of its team members. We understand the value of diverse perspectives to make the best decisions as well as the importance of deep contextual knowledge for the work we do.
IDinsight is committed to providing a safe and dignity-affirming work environment for all. This is part of IDinsight’s commitment to non-discrimination in our recruitment, employment practices, and organizational culture, regardless of people’s age, disability, gender, gender identity, genetics, national origin, race, color, religion or belief, sexual orientation, protected veteran status, or any other characteristic or status protected by applicable law. This policy applies to all terms and conditions of employment, including recruiting, hiring, placement, promotion, termination, layoff, recall, transfer, leaves of absence, compensation, and training. The IDinsight Dakar office has a dynamic team working on a diversity of projects.
IDinsight's largest team is based in Delhi, our hub for projects spanning South Asia.
The IDinsight Lusaka office is the hub for IDinsight teams based in Southern Africa.
The Southeast Asia office is located in the bustling city of Makati, Metro Manila.
The IDinsight Nairobi office is located along Riverside Drive and works on projects across East Africa.
The IDinsight Rabat office's dynamic and growing team is passionate about improving the impact of Morocco’s public policies and development projects.
IDinsight has remote colleagues who support the organization's work in Africa and Asia.
